Nov 14, 2016 at 8:24 PM Post #38,977 of 42,298
  Let's say its a different flavour 
smile.gif


Problem is it's a considerably weaker flavor. Then it comes with all the hassles of tubes.
wink.gif
 
 
Every sound aspect of the V281 is better.
 
Treble is sweeter with more treble detail. Not energized or spitty (nor is the WA22 with the right tubes).
Mid-range. I thought the WA22 was better 6 months ago when I did the shootout. Not so. The V281 sounds fuller.
Bass. No contest. SS kicks tubes butt. More and better defined.
Holographic effect. About the same or V281 is slightly better. I have very holographic tubes installed on the WA22.
Soundstage. No contest. V281.
Noise floor level. V281 by a mile. At 100% volume there is no noise.
 
So it's every aspect.
 
I've been a big tubes guy for a while now. However now I have to admit tubes are beat.

  Well, I may have spoke to soon.
 
The recently arrived WA5 is distorting in the right channel. I've swapped tubes and sources left to right, and it wasn't cured. The first time it happened, it took about an hour of warm up and the problem seem to disappear. I get a loud pop when the powering down too, and I also noticed when the amp is on and I am close to the rectifiers, I can hear a "rushing sound". 
 
I've swapped out different tubes too thinking it was a bad rectifier or 6SN7, but they work fine on the WA22, and swapping didn't cure anything.  
 
Any ideas? I hate to think this amp has to criss-cross back to Brooklyn for an assessment.

 
So I sent the amps back to Woo to assess, turns out there were a few things going on - one rectifier tube was bad, solder joints to the filter chokes broke off (likely occurred when the seller originally shipped to me) and Woo reinforced a few other solder joints just to be safe. The volume control was out of synch (left to right balance) so they replaced it, along with the power switch (which kept rotating when turned on) - these seem to be defects from the original owner's use as the amps were about 7 years old.
 
The repair costs were very reasonable - actually less than the cost of shipping both ways. A conversation with guy who sold me the amps leads me to be optimistic I will be rebated the repair and shipping costs.
 
A big shout out to Woo - they were super responsive and extremely communicative, on a pre-owned piece too. Mike and Jack were fast to respond to emails and sent me very detailed repair estimates complete with pictures, and Jack also recommended some sensible upgrades at very reasonable cost. He completed both the assessment and repairs within 24 hours of receiving the amps!
 
I've dealt with Woo a few times now on upgrades, recommendations, and now a repair, and their customer service is easily the best I've had during this hobby for the past 20 years. Now I just need to get those WA5's back here and hear for myself what I've read so much about on this thread.
